Output 870326a325295defa47809510f44c26b8a2570330ccd3efd1e7413f0908dc359: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1734532077611b5f1bf3df46ad47c6a2ec17d8 OP_EQUAL
address
3QVNemfVEbq5iFVkUjENQ8vzAYZWUwiDGd
transaction
870326a325295defa47809510f44c26b8a2570330ccd3efd1e7413f0908dc359